In 1921 Jimmy Gralton's sin was to build a dance hall on a rural crossroads in an Ireland on the brink of Civil War. The Pearse-Connolly Hall was a place where young people could come to learn, to argue, to dream; but above all to dance and have fun. As the hall grew in popularity its socialist and free-spirited reputation brought it to the attention of the church and politicians who forced Jimmy to flee and the hall to close.

A young Catholic priest is taken to an isolated house where an IRA group is holding a suspected informer awaiting execution. He locks himself in a room with the victim and the terrorists are now faced with the possibility of having to kill a priest.
